Transaction 34d3c7ec1da56d27fa0ac6d65f958069a55e8dc72d22358cd477ee3633a25678
1 Input
1 Output
-
34d3c7ec1da56d27fa0ac6d65f958069a55e8dc72d22358cd477ee3633a25678:0
- value
- 10464980
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 68d59f7cce6952fb20980f9238a54e7a236ccdb7 OP_EQUAL
- address
- 3BFL7HCyqGxgj2LnVU5GXpPHs1JC5XzQ2Y